Tandem Extra- and Intracranial ICA “T” Occlusions Treated by Means of Double Stentriever (T Stent Array) Thrombectomy, and Cervical Stent-Assisted Balloon Angioplasty

The double stentriever technique, which employs two stentrievers simultaneously at the occlusion site, can be beneficial for sizeable neurovascular bifurcation occlusions. The two stents are deployed in different vessels, and each is used to integrate a clot extension within its structure. The theoretical rationale for the double devices is greater effectiveness for recanalization with fewer passes, and reduced risk of dislodging a clot in the unprotected vessel when retrieving with a single device. Due to the encouraging results of this technique, it has become our first-line strategy for terminal internal carotid artery (ICA-T) occlusions. The case presented here exemplifies its use. We present the case of a 74-year-old man with a history of dyslipidemia, diabetes, gout, ischemic heart disease, and known carotid artery atherosclerosis that had been managed conservatively. He developed dysphasia and right-side weakness and was brought by his family to the emergency room 100 min after stroke onset. Upon evaluation, he presented signs and symptoms of a major left hemispheric stroke. His initial National Institutes of Health Stroke Scale (NIHSS) score was 14. Admission non-contrast cranial CT showed hypodensity of the caudate nucleus, lenticular nucleus, internal capsule, and insular cortex, leading to the patient’s admission. His Alberta Stroke Program Early CT Score (ASPECTS) was 6 points. CT angiography (CTA) revealed tandem occlusions of the proximal and distal left ICA (ICA-T occlusion pattern). On CT perfusion (CTP) images, there was a 5-ml region of a total cerebral blood flow reduction to <30% of expected levels located predominantly in a deep zone. The region with a time-to-maximum prolongation >6 s had a volume of 76 ml. The patient received intravenous recombinant tissue plasminogen activator (rtPA) with no significant clinical effects. He was then transferred to the neuroangiography suite for urgent endovascular revascularization of the left ICA tandem occlusions. The procedure consisted of balloon angioplasty of the proximal left ICA atherothrombotic occlusion, double stentriever-assisted embolectomy of the ICA-T occlusions, and carotid artery stenting. The procedure allowed revascularization of the left ICA with filling of all proximal and distal branches (mTICI 3) and complete reperfusion of the region. The patient exhibited pronounced neurological improvement immediately after extubation, with a post-procedure NIHSS of 8. Post-procedural non-contrast CT revealed caudate and lenticular infarctions, but the hemispheric cortical structure was preserved. Dual antiplatelet therapy was maintained for 3 months. After intensive rehabilitation, the patient’s neurological recovery remained incomplete, with residual motor dysphasia and moderate right arm paresis, leaving him with a 90-day modified Rankin Scale (mRS) score of 2.
